Eyes close as sleep descends
A swirling mist the dream begins
Foggy haze path barely seen
Hearing acute senses keen
From far away a cry is heard
My lover's call or merely a bird
Again it sounds loud and clear
"Come to me for I am here"
I know the timbre of my love's sweet voice
I follow it willingly of my own choice
Our clothing semmingly melts aside
As into his strong arms I glide
Enfolded now in his warm embrace
I gently kiss his smiling face
Holding him close never to let go
We begin love's rhythm to and fro
Then the image slowly subsides
Yet the sweet feelings still reside
I awaken form dream's sweet bliss
To my lover's Immortal kiss.
Riambra
Rhonda White
